About D. Orth

D. Orth is a scholar working on Orthodontics, Molecular Biology, Genetics, Surgery and Oral Surgery, having authored 17 papers that have together received 1.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Orthodontics and Dentofacial Orthopedics (8 papers), dental development and anomalies (5 papers), Craniofacial Disorders and Treatments (4 papers), Cleft Lip and Palate Research (3 papers), Dental Radiography and Imaging (3 papers), Temporomandibular Joint Disorders (2 papers), Oral and gingival health research (1 paper) and Occupational Health and Performance (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Orthodontics (750 citations), Complementary and Manual Therapy (305 citations), Oral Surgery (338 citations), General Dentistry (28 citations) and Dermatology (93 citations). D. Orth has collaborated with scholars based in China, United Kingdom and United States. Frequent co-authors include Michael S. Cooke, Stephen H.Y. Wei, Peter S. Vig, Margaret Richardson, Jane A. Weintraub, Charles J. Kowalski, Katherine W. L. Vig, P Sell, M. J. Saji and Roger Emery. Their work appears in journals such as American Journal of Orthodontics and Dentofacial Orthopedics, State Politics & Policy Quarterly, Clinical Orthopaedics and Related Research, Journal of Pediatric Orthopaedics and PubMed.
